#e558c2 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#e558c2 is composed of 89.8% red, 34.5% green and 76.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 61.6% magenta, 15.3% yellow and 10.2% black. It has a hue angle of 314.9 degrees, a saturation of 73.1% and a lightness of 62.2%. #e558c2 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ffb0ff with #cb0085. Closest websafe color is: #cc66cc.

Shades and Tints of #e558c2
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030002 is the darkest color, while #fdf1fa is the lightest one.

Tones of #e558c2
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#a29ba0 is the less saturated color, while #fb42cd is the most saturated one.
